Your Role

The Platform Operations team, that focuses on the design, build, and operation of our foundational tech stack. The Principal Platform Engineer will report to the Director, Platform Engineering. In this role you will be focused on Agentic AI, to design, build, and evolve intelligent, autonomous systems that enhance internal developer productivity and operational efficiency.

This role focuses on creating an agentic internal developer platform (IDP) using natural language interfaces, automating repetitive workflows, and developing AI-driven tooling to analyze and improve existing processes and procedures, all while following a Gitops framework

Responsibilities

Your Work

In this role, you will:
  • Design and implement an agentic internal developer platform (IDP) that enables developers to interact with systems using natural language.
  • Build AI agents capable of planning, reasoning, and executing multi-step tasks autonomously.
  • Develop modular, scalable architectures that support multiple agents and workflows.
  • Integrate LLMs, APIs, and internal systems into a cohesive agent ecosystem.
  • Create systems that allow users to define, execute, and monitor workflows using natural language.
  • Translate user intent into structured actions and automated pipelines.
  • Continuously improve language understanding, context awareness, and response accuracy.
  • Identify repetitive processes and procedures across engineering and operations teams.
  • Design and deploy agentic solutions to automate these workflows end-to-end.
  • Ensure automation solutions are reliable, auditable, and secure.
  • Measure and optimize efficiency gains from automation initiatives.
  • Build agentic tooling to mine, analyze, and map current-state processes and procedures.
  • Extract insights from logs, documentation, and system interactions.
  • Generate actionable recommendations for process optimization.
  • Maintain up-to-date representations of workflows and system dependencies.
  • Develop internal tools and SDKs to enable rapid creation of new AI agents.
  • Integrate with CI/CD systems, observability tools, and developer workflows.
  • Ensure interoperability across platforms and services.
  • Implement safeguards for agent behavior, including monitoring, validation, and rollback mechanisms.
  • Ensure compliance with security, privacy, and data governance standards.
  • Build observability into agent decision-making and execution paths.

About Stellarus and the Ascendiun Family of Companies

Stellarus, launched in January 2025, is designed to scale innovative healthcare solutions that support customers in creating a health care experience deserving of their family, friends, and neighbors.

Stellarus is part of a family of organizations that is overseen by a nonprofit corporate entity named Ascendiun. The Ascendiun Family of Companies also includes Blue Shield of California and its subsidiary, Blue Shield of California Promise Health Plan and Altais, a clinical services company.
